What Key Attributes Should You Seek in Comprehensive Debt Consolidation Plans?
The debt consolidation plans available in the UK come equipped with numerous beneficial features designed to help individuals escape the clutches of payday lenders. Common options include:
- Secured loans: These loans are supported by collateral, often leading to more favourable interest rates.
- Unsecured personal loans: While these do not require collateral, they may come with higher interest rates.
- Debt management plans (DMPs): Arranged directly with creditors to lower monthly payments and freeze interest rates.
- Balance transfer credit cards: These cards allow the transfer of existing debt to a card with a reduced interest rate.
- Individual voluntary arrangements (IVAs): A formal agreement enabling individuals to repay debts over a specified period.
- Peer-to-peer lending: Connecting borrowers with individual investors, often resulting in competitive rates.
These options provide a range of benefits, including lower interest rates and manageable repayment terms, which are essential for decreasing reliance on payday loans. Selecting the right plan is crucial for achieving long-term financial stability and enhancing overall fiscal health.

What Key Risks Should You Be Aware of with Debt Consolidation?
Despite its many advantages, debt consolidation is not devoid of risks. One significant concern is the potential for extended repayment terms, which could result in paying more in interest over the long run. If borrowers do not exercise diligence in managing their new payment plans, they may encounter a situation where they continue relying on payday lenders to meet their financial needs.
Additionally, the consolidation process may lead to a temporary decrease in credit scores, particularly if individuals are required to open new credit lines to facilitate the consolidation. This can pose a considerable drawback for those striving to enhance their creditworthiness. Therefore, it is imperative for borrowers to approach the debt consolidation process with a clear strategy and a comprehensive understanding of their financial capabilities to effectively mitigate these inherent risks.

What Alternatives Exist Besides Debt Consolidation for Managing Debt?
While debt consolidation is a viable option for many individuals, it is essential to consider UK-specific alternatives as well. Options such as debt management plans (DMPs) or individual voluntary arrangements (IVAs) provide structured methods for managing debt when consolidation may not be feasible.
Research indicates that these alternatives can effectively halt dependency on payday lending. For example, DMPs allow individuals to make reduced monthly payments while practitioners negotiate with creditors, while IVAs provide a formal agreement to repay debts over a fixed timeframe. Exploring these alternatives can empower borrowers to take control of their financial situations, even when traditional consolidation isn’t suitable.

How Does Debt Consolidation Impact Credit Scores Over Time?
The effect of debt consolidation on credit scores can be multifaceted. Initially, borrowers may experience a temporary dip in their credit scores due to the opening of new credit lines or changes in credit utilisation ratios. However, maintaining consistent payments on the consolidated loan can significantly improve credit ratings over time.
By demonstrating responsible financial behaviour, individuals have the potential to gradually rebuild their creditworthiness, making it easier to secure favourable borrowing terms in the future. This enhancement in credit scores can further reduce reliance on payday loans, as individuals gain access to lower-interest borrowing options that improve their financial flexibility.
